What modern-day entrapment protection transformed for homeowners Automatic domestic garage door openers manufactured on or after January 1, 1991 are called for to have entrapment protection under guidelines connected to UL 325. For property owners, the useful takeaway is easy. Safety and security tools are not optional extras. They are main to risk-free operation. Legitimate firms have a tendency to have identifiable branding, a physical area, and proven contact info. That does not ensure perfection, however it is a basic signal that you are dealing with a real service. BBB assistance additionally points to sensible indicators lots of property owners overlook. Legit specialists normally wear uniforms, carry identification, and drive company-branded lorries. Those are simple details, however they matter when somebody shows up prepared to work on a hefty door attached to your home. Before any kind of job begins, ask whether the company is certified if your state or region needs it, and validate that with local authorities. Ask for evidence of insurance. Request for certifications. Request identification. Obtain a composed agreement or price quote prior to job beginnings. The record ought to explain the work, products, completion day, and cost. If diagnostics are entailed, ask whether there is an analysis cost if you determine not to proceed. Those are not picky administrative details. They are how you separate a professional purchase from a high-pressure sales ambush. Here are the warnings that ought to make a property owner pause: no verifiable physical area or a dubious address demands for full repayment upfront very low service-call deals that later on broaden right into a lot higher charges pressure to accept work right away without clear composed details no evidence of insurance policy, licensing status where suitable, or technician identification Any among those should have caution. Garage door job looks basic from the driveway. It is not. A household garage door is hefty, under tension, and filled with equipment that can hurt a person or damages home if it is messed up. Federal safety guidance has long treated garage doors and openers as significant security equipment. A correctly operating household garage door ought to be stabilized. If it binds, sticks, or is out of balance, it needs to be serviced by a specialist. That same guidance alerts that wires, springtime assemblies, and other hardware needs to be repaired by a competent service individual before an opener is installed. Those are not little cautions. Repair, change, or upgrade, these are different conversations One of the most usual issues in garage door sales is that these 3 discussions obtain combined together. Repair has to do with recovering appropriate feature to the existing system. Replacement is about altering the door, opener, or vital equipment since repair service is not the most effective path. Upgrade is about picking new attributes, accessories, or aesthetic appeals due to the fact that you desire them, not always due to the fact that you require them immediately. Start with the federal government level that regulates professionals where you live Homeowners typically waste time inspecting the incorrect workplace. If you call one regional division and listen to, "We don't handle that," it does not suggest there is no licensing demand. It may just suggest you are asking the wrong level of government. The FTC recommends verifying specialist licensing with state or county government. BBB advice states to check licensing demands with local authorities. Put those together and the sensible technique is to start with your state licensing authority or region service provider workplace, after that transfer to city workplaces if regional permits or enrollment guidelines prevail in your area. You do not require a challenging manuscript. A straight question works well: "I'm working with a company for residential garage door fixing or installment. Does my area call for a service provider certificate, specialized license, enrollment, or allow for that work?" After that ask the follow-up that actually matters: "Exactly how can I confirm whether a specific firm is certified?" That 2nd question saves time. Some workplaces will certainly allow you look a public database. Others may inform you what license class applies or whether the work is controlled at the area degree rather than the state degree. The point is not to come to be a building law expert. The point is to develop what your location needs prior to you trust an advertising and marketing claim.
